Red Dress Run, race starts at Crescent Park at 11:30am: Saturday, August 10th

Presented by our local chapter of the Hash House Harriers, the Red Dress Run is a for-charity run that has evolved into an all-day affair with red clad revelers–runners and non-runners alike–on display into the evening in the French Quarter.

Dirty Linen Night, Royal Street in the French Quarter: Saturday, August 10th

More dressed down and a week later than White Linen Night, Dirty Linen takes place along Royal Street in the French Quarter. The conceit behind the name is that you wear your whites from the week prior, so hey, great excuse not to do laundry this week.
